Match Report

Despite playing nothing short of terrible for three quarters, Essendon could almost consider themselves unlucky not to come away with the four points. The Bombers butchered a plethora of chances in front of goal – amazingly going into three-quarter time with a score 2.15 (27) - in perfect conditions under the roof at Docklands. But a blistering nine-goal to two final term almost saw them record the greatest ever three-quarter time comeback win, after trailing by 47 points at the final change. Bombers defender Courtney Dempsey marked just outside the attacking 50, but played on as the full-time siren sounded, leaving Essendon fans shattered. Although the Bombers were nothing short of terrible for three quarters, they still had an incredible 78 inside 50s, but it was just their disposal and accuracy that let them down. Sydney jumped up into second place on the ladder with the win. Swans speedster Lewis Jetta was instrumental in the four-point win, kicking three goals, including the last Sydney goal of the game. The loss was further compounded for Essendon with news that important midfielder David Zaharakis would miss a number of weeks with a quad injury.

COACHES COMMENTS
James Hird (Ess): We didn’t execute in our forward line very well - whether that's bad football, it probably is," he said. "We didn’t kick goals when we should have and we didn’t convert our opportunities early in the game, which left us with too far to go. But the end shows a lot of fight and spirit in this football team. You've just got to convert those wins and hopefully next [game] we will.

John Longmire (Syd): I couldn't have been happier at three-quarter time to come down and play Essendon … who are equal top on the ladder, on their home deck, in front of a good size crowd and (lead) 11 goals to two. There are some things we needed to do better in the last quarter. You can’t hide from that fact … We stopped but ultimately we were able to get over the line.
